Railroad consolidation push: Union Pacific proposes $85bn merger with Norfolk Southern to create first US transcontinental network; STB nod seen as key hurdle
Posted
Union Pacific proposed to acquire Norfolk Southern for $85 billion. This deal aims to create a coast-to-coast freight railroad. The merger requires regulatory approval. It could reshape US freight logistics. Norfolk Southern's shareholders would receive cash and Union Pacific shares. The combined entity anticipates new revenue and cost savings. The companies will spend two years on integration plans.
